How to Draw a Crowd: Master the Art of Attracting Any Audience

Drawing a crowd of people is about designing experiences that naturally invite attention, participation, and sharing. When the environment, message, and timing align, audiences move toward the event without heavy promotion.

Unlike random visibility, intentional crowd-building combines psychology, design, and clear value into a repeatable approach. This guide outlines how to shape moments that people feel compelled to join and remember.

Objective Key Lever Signal of Success Common Pitfall
Build attendance Clear promise + easy access High registration-to-show rate Vague messaging
Spark conversation Relatable story + shareable moments Organic social shares and tags Overly polished, inauthentic content
Deepen engagement Interaction design and timely prompts Increased dwell time and participation One-way broadcasting
Sustain momentum Follow-up loops and community cues Returning attendees and referrals Treating the event as one-off

Clarify the Core Attraction

Define the irresistible offer

People move toward clear value, whether it is learning a skill, experiencing a story, or connecting with peers. State the outcome in one sentence and anchor every decision to that promise.

Align format to audience motivation

Match the structure of the event to why people care. Panels work for inspiration, workshops for skills, and live demos for proof that the idea works in practice.

Design Spaces that Invite Movement

Optimize visibility and flow

Position entrances, stages, and focal points to guide natural paths. Remove physical barriers so newcomers feel welcomed rather than blocked.

Curate social proof in real time

Visible attendance, live metrics, and attendee quotes create a bandwagon effect that encourages passersby to step closer and participate.

Amplify Through Channels People Already Use

Narrative-led storytelling

Translate features into human stories. A problem, a turning point, and a resolution resonate more than a list of specifications.

Strategic cross-channel bursts

Coordinate short, high-impact posts across platforms, each with a single clear call to action. Timing and repetition matter more than volume.

Operationalize the Approach

  • Start with a single, clearly defined promise for the crowd you want to draw
  • Design the environment and agenda around that promise
  • Use visible social proof to convert interest into commitment
  • Coordinate focused bursts of storytelling across channels
  • Close the loop with follow-up that turns attendees into advocates

FAQ

Reader questions

How do I attract the right crowd without paying for broad ads?

Focus on precise community targeting, partnerships with trusted voices, and content that solves a specific problem for your ideal attendees.

What signals credibility when people first encounter the event?

Show tangible evidence such as speaker credentials, past attendee testimonials, and recognizable venue or platform details that reduce perceived risk.

How can I encourage attendees to bring colleagues or friends?

Add simple referral mechanics like shareable links with mutual benefits and design group-oriented formats that reward team attendance.

What is the simplest way to measure draw effectiveness week by week?

Track registration sources, conversion at each funnel stage, and sentiment in comments to identify which messages and channels consistently pull interest.
